Workaround/fix for: - https://github.com/sigp/lighthouse/issues/7323 - Remove the `StateSummariesNotContiguousError`. This allows us to continue with DAG construction and pruning, even in the case where the DAG is disjointed. We will treat any disjoint summaries as roots of their own tree, and prune them (as they are not descended from finalized). This should be safe, as canonical summaries should not be disjoint (if they are, then the DB is already corrupt).
